This story (from April 2016) is odd because the work being discussed in the article actually occurred and was covered in the press in at the time of the fieldwork, in the fall/winter of 2012/13. At the time, research into William Healy and John Cleary proved to be a bit of a dead end, as the team could not identify any relatives or descendants of them. As far as I know, there's been no further developments or findings since then.
The team did, however, hold a brief memorial service led by the Rev. Stephen Duncan, and laid a wreath and scattered rose petals over the site before beginning work. To our knowledge, this was the first time this had been done previously to honor the memory of these two men. (Jim Delagdo is visible at right with the silver hair and beard.)
